Join us for reflection, healing, and celebration as we honor the rich musical legacy of Altadena. In the 1960s, driven by discriminatory housing laws, Black families moved to Altadena, where they cultivated a vibrant jazz scene that became a defining part of the community’s cultural fabric. Over six decades later, this legacy continues to shape jazz in Los Angeles and beyond. Experience the brilliance of this unique musical heritage as we showcase Altadena’s celebrated jazz artists, whose innovative work continues to push boundaries and inspire generations.
